WebIn the dry winter season, hands will be much more susceptible to irritation; however, the irritation isn’t neces sarily due to the use of ABHR. While the ABHR products selected for use in AHS contain emollients, regular use of A HS-provided hand lotions is recommended to increase the moisture content of the hands. WebSetting/subjects: A total of 11,181 ABHR prescriptions dispensed to 8600 hospice patients in the home care setting were analyzed. Results: A total of 42 ABHR prescriptions were discontinued secondary to adverse drug reactions (ADRs) in 39 patients.
